A massive chemical tank holding millions of liters of a corrosive liquid imploded and collapsed at the Verso Corporation paper mill in Jay, Maine, killing at least one worker and leaving nine others unaccounted for. This incident is a stark reminder of the risks faced by workers in the paper industry, which has seen a significant decline in recent years due to increased competition and technological advancements.

Chemical Tank Collapse at Verso Corporation Paper Mill

According to eyewitnesses, the chemical tank imploded and collapsed around 9:30 PM local time on Tuesday at the Verso Corporation paper mill in Jay, Maine. The tank was reportedly holding millions of liters of a corrosive liquid used in the paper-making process. The tank was located in a remote area of the mill, and the collapse was not immediately visible from the main buildings. 'We have confirmed that one person has died in the incident and nine others are currently unaccounted for,' said a spokesperson for the Maine Department of Labor. The spokesperson added that the agency is working closely with local authorities to investigate the cause of the collapse. Account to a local emergency services official, the first responders arrived on the scene within 30 minutes and began searching the area for survivors. The official stated that the rescue efforts were hindered by the remote location and harsh weather conditions. The Verso Corporation paper mill has a long history of operations in Jay, Maine, and has faced several environmental and safety concerns in the past, including a major spill in 2010 that contaminated a nearby river.

Risks Faced by Workers in the Paper Industry

The paper industry has seen a significant decline in recent years due to increased competition and technological advancements. As a result, many paper mills have been forced to reduce their workforce and implement cost-cutting measures, which can put workers at greater risk. According to the Bureau of Labor Statistics, the paper industry has seen a 20% decrease in employment between 2010 and 2020. This decline has led to concerns about worker safety and the ability of paper mills to maintain their equipment and infrastructure. In addition, the use of corrosive chemicals in the paper-making process poses a significant risk to workers, as seen in the collapse of the chemical tank at the Verso Corporation paper mill.

Uncertainty Surrounds the Cause of the Collapse

The cause of the collapse of the chemical tank at the Verso Corporation paper mill is still unknown, and it may take several days or even weeks to determine the exact cause. The investigation is being led by the Occupational Safety and Health Administration (OSHA) and the Maine Department of Labor, and it will involve a thorough examination of the tank and the surrounding area. The agencies will also review safety procedures and protocols at the mill to determine if there were any contributing factors to the collapse. In addition, the agencies may conduct interviews with workers and witnesses to gather more information about the incident.
